What Are the Feasible Defenses Readily Available for My Fees?
When encountering criminal charges, a defendant might ask yourself which defenses could be appropriate to their instance. Understanding the array of potential defenses is vital for a comprehensive legal method. Typical defenses include alibi, where the defendant shows they were elsewhere during the criminal offense; self-defense, which warrants making use of pressure to protect oneself; and lack of intent, where the defendant demonstrates they did not have the requisite frame of mind to devote the criminal offense. Various other defenses might include entrapment, arguing that police caused criminal behavior, or madness, declaring the defendant was not in a sound state of mind. In addition, breaking legal rights during arrest or examination can likewise act as a protection. By discussing these choices with a criminal protection lawyer, a defendant can examine which defenses may be sensible based on the specifics of their case and the proof readily available.

What Are Your Charges and Repayment Structure?
What should customers anticipate regarding costs and payment frameworks from their criminal defense legal representative? Comprehending the monetary aspects of lawful depiction is essential. Lawyers generally provide numerous charge setups, including hourly rates, flat fees for specific solutions, or contingency costs, though the last is less common in criminal situations. Customers must ask about the overall estimated costs, consisting of prospective additional expenditures like court fees or expert witness charges.Transparency is essential; clients need to understand what is included in the cost and whether a retainer is needed upfront. It is likewise vital to review layaway plan if the complete cost is expensive. Some attorneys might give flexible choices to fit clients' economic scenarios. Customers must feel empowered to ask detailed inquiries regarding any kind of unclear charges or repayment terms, ensuring they have a clear understanding of their monetary responsibilities before proceeding with representation.
